Output 57f21fff9d866a83176596f123ad96e683f7020a2a1872ea5ee4af21f0e38b6e:144

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d1678faa64bb58ad757caa99263bae6bb30a551b3a11d704529701daa318e1e
address
bc1pe5t8374xfw6c446he25eyca6u6anpf23kws36uz999cpm2333c0qx33f2m
transaction
57f21fff9d866a83176596f123ad96e683f7020a2a1872ea5ee4af21f0e38b6e
spent
true